On Fri, 29 May 2015 10:48:58 +1200, Oli Vogt wrote:

> There is a patch for python-smbus and as far as I know it is not committed
> yet. <http://lists.busybox.net/pipermail/buildroot/2015-March/122280.html>
> 
> I'm to busy to test it myself. All I have done is compile it successfully.

The patch you're pointing to is no longer needed. As Arnout said,
python-smbus is installed by the i2c-tools package, but the source code
of python-smbus is in i2c-tools.

The issue with the patch you're pointing to is that it was sharing
variables between python-smbus.mk and i2c-tools.mk, which is not
correct (relies on the assumption that i2c-tools.mk gets included
before python-smbus.mk, which is true because alphabetically they are
ordered properly, but the same strategy wouldn't work in the opposite
way).
